What Is Sports Betting
Sports betting means choosing a published market on an event and accepting the sportsbook rules that come with it. The selection may be a match winner, a handicap, a totals line, a player prop, or a live market that changes during play.
A sportsbook organizes events into sports, leagues, fixtures and market types so users can browse quickly. That structure matters. A clear lobby helps Filipino players move from NBA to PBA, from Premier League to La Liga, or from UFC cards to Esports matches without guessing where each market sits.
Sports odds are a pricing format. They show potential return and imply probability in a mathematical way, but they do not remove uncertainty. A lower price still leaves room for an upset. A familiar team can still lose. That is why Sports Betting should be treated as paid entertainment, not a source of guaranteed income.
When a bet is accepted, the market is locked under the published rules at that moment. Settlement follows the sportsbook’s official terms after the event result is known. If a match is postponed, canceled or suspended, the final outcome depends on those rules, not on guesswork.

Pre-Match Betting Guide
Pre-match betting is the process of placing a selection before the event starts. Markets usually appear once the sportsbook lists the fixture or fight card, and the price can move as new information reaches the market.
When Markets Open
Pre-match markets may appear hours or days before kickoff, tip-off or the opening bell. Coverage depends on the current sportsbook and the event itself.
Why Prices Move
Odds can shift when the market reacts to team news, lineup changes, public betting volume, or updated event information. Lower odds do not remove the possibility of an unexpected result.
What to Review
Check the event, market, selection, accepted odds, stake, and settlement rules before you confirm. That habit keeps the bet slip cleaner.

Live Sports Betting Guide
Live Sports Betting, also called In-Play Betting, lets users open markets while the event is already running. Live Odds can update fast after a score, foul, card, timeout, or momentum swing.
Live markets may open, close or suspend depending on match activity and sportsbook rules. Some sportsbooks may offer cash-out options, but availability depends on the current event and platform.
Live betting can create faster spending decisions. Review the stake and current exposure before adding another selection. A quick market is not the same thing as a better market.

Sports Betting Markets Explained
Market labels matter. A clean sportsbook should show the difference between moneyline, handicap betting, totals, props and parlay bets without hiding the rules.
Moneyline
How it works: you pick the winner. What must happen: your chosen side must win the event. What to check: whether the market is match winner, outright winner or a similar label. Complexity: low to medium.
Point Spread / Handicap Betting
How it works: one side starts with a virtual advantage or deficit. What must happen: your side must cover the line after the handicap is applied. What to check: the exact line and whether it is Asian handicap or point spread. Complexity: medium.
Totals / Over and Under
How it works: you bet on whether the combined score goes over or under a set number. What must happen: the final total must land on your side of the line. What to check: whether extra time or overtime is included under the rules. Complexity: medium.
Both Teams to Score
How it works: both teams need to score. What must happen: each side must register at least one goal or point, depending on the market rules. What to check: the sport-specific settlement terms. Complexity: medium.
Correct Score
How it works: you pick the exact final score. What must happen: the final result must match your selection exactly. What to check: settlement rules for abandoned or shortened events. More specific outcomes generally create additional conditions that all need to be correct. Complexity: higher.
Player or Team Props
How it works: you bet on a stat line or event detail. What must happen: the player or team must reach the stated condition. What to check: whether the prop depends on playing time, substitutions or official stat rules. Complexity: medium to higher.
Parlay Bet / Accumulator
How it works: multiple selections are linked together. What must happen: every leg must win. What to check: each market, each event and the settlement rule for void legs. More selections generally create additional conditions that all need to be correct. Complexity: higher.
Outright Winner
How it works: you pick the winner of a tournament or season market. What must happen: the chosen team, player or fighter must finish first after the event cycle ends. What to check: the tournament rules and market duration. Complexity: medium.
Odds and Probability Guide
Decimal Odds are the easiest format for many Filipino players. Decimal odds of 2.00 represent a total potential return of twice the stake if the selection is settled as a win.
Fractional Odds show profit relative to stake. American Odds use plus and minus values to show how much a stake might win or how much is needed to win a stated amount. The format changes the display, not the uncertainty of the event.
Implied probability is a mathematical interpretation of odds, not a guarantee that an outcome will occur. It helps users compare price and risk, but it does not predict the match.
Total Return includes the original stake. Net Profit is the amount left after the stake is removed. That difference matters when you review the bet slip.
